Output 6a2b91e87cba6382620bd23a4eddf8d3d2c7369f12c1f0ebea6a4e4892c495d5:2

value
2840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c68f123f7ea6a5b784efd3688536231683771fd OP_EQUAL
address
3JsEg6usZB6niuuffWL4Dh8QUguFDdUxPr
transaction
6a2b91e87cba6382620bd23a4eddf8d3d2c7369f12c1f0ebea6a4e4892c495d5
spent
true